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is a device and method for increasing evaporation rates of blow-down apparatus. This invention features a drying container insert that effectively manages the evaporation rate of liquid solutions when subjected to blow-down gas flows. The design includes gas flow separator baffles or framed inserts with vanes that enhance evaporation, especially when combined with aggressive blow-down flow rates and centrifugal force. This centrifugal force protects the integrity of the samples by preventing splashing, which can affect yield and purity.

Another significant patent by Kangas is an apparatus and method for drying a solid or liquid sample. This system provides high rates of evaporation and sublimation, commonly used in compound processing procedures. The method increases the sample-solute concentration and completely removes the solvent, resulting in a dried sample as a non-volatile solute precipitate. The invention also includes the re-circulating of drying gas along with a solvent cold trap.
